Abstract

The utility model relates to a translational infusion pump which is characterized in that a frame body is provided with a drive device and a movable squeezing block matched with the drive device, one side of the movable squeezing block is provided with an infusion box installation groove, and limiting devices and fixing devices are arranged on the periphery of the infusion box installation groove. When the translational infusion pump is used, the blood transfusion speed is improved from 1liter per hour to 6 liters per hour, and the infusion speed basically meets the requirement for treating and curing a patient in emergency. The translational infusion pump has the advantages of being convenient to carry, simple in operation, and the like, can be powered through batteries, and can conveniently carry out quick and effective blood transfusion and infusion in any accident places except hospitals. The infusion box has pressure when being used, and does not need to be hung on a traditional infusion support. Under the conditions of accurate infusion, baffle field rescue and emergency rescue, a portable intelligent infusion device can greatly improve safety, precision and work efficiency, labor intensity of nursing staff is lowered, and the translational infusion pump is a medical device with high cost performance.

Background technology
At present, at present domestic existing many manufacturing enterprises production infusion pump, also has a large amount of imported products.Such infusion pump theory of mechanics is rotary peristaltic pump, and transfusion speed is 1-999 ml/hour.
This type of infusion pump all adopts alternating current power supply, has air and blocks and report to the police, and size is roughly: wide by 90, high by 216, and dark 209(millimeter), approximately 2.5 kilograms of weight.Certain section office that such infusion pump is generally fixed on hospital are used, as operating room, and emergency room, Cardiological etc.Price is generally: domestic 10, and 000-15,000, import 22,000-30,000 left and right.
Along with the whole world and China are to the attention of public contingent even (conventional first aid in the rescue service such as Urban Emergency, extensive traffic accident, mine disaster and natural disaster and hospital), some patient's short-term massive blood losses lose liquid to be caused suffering a shock.In hospital, as ectopic pregnancy, brain, thoracic surgery are lost blood greatly and a variety of causes such as traffic accident massive hemorrhage causes massive blood loss to lose liquid, because there is no suitable quick infusion instrument death.
Current first-aid method is the "tactics of human sea", arranges 6-8 people, and everyone controls an infusion bottle, with finger, flattens tube for transfusion, down smoothes out with the fingers fast, and blood is clamp-oned to blood vessel.Put forth one's strength and accidentally often tube for transfusion can be extracted to infusion bottle, on-the-spot disorder is well imagined.

The specific embodiment
Below in conjunction with drawings and Examples, the utility model will be further described.
Label in each accompanying drawing is expressed as follows: 1 motor output shaft, 2 drives eccentric, 3 movable crushing blocks, 4 guide pads, 5 fusion cases, 6 low side catching grooves, 7 high-end catching grooves, 8 second positive stops, 9 first positive stops, 10 rotating latch, 11 movable cingulums, 12 fastening clips, 14 power supplys to insert socket, 15 control panels.
A kind of parallel-moving type infusion pump described in the utility model, it mainly comprises support body, it is characterized in that: the movable crushing block that support body is provided with driving device and matches with driving device, one side of movable crushing block is provided with fusion case mounting groove, and the surrounding of fusion case mounting groove is provided with spacing and fixture.Described fixture is for being located at respectively low side catching groove and the high-end catching groove of fusion case mounting groove both sides and first, second positive stop matching with low side catching groove and high-end catching groove respectively.Described driving device is motor output shaft and the driving eccentric that matches with motor output shaft, and motor output shaft is connected with movable crushing block, and support body is provided with guide pad.
A drift angle place of fusion case mounting groove is provided with rotating latch, and the side of support body is provided with movable cingulum, and the back side of support body is provided with fastening clip.Support body is provided with control panel and the guidance panel being connected with control panel, and a side of support body is provided with power supply and inserts socket.
In enforcement, external direct current power supply inserts socket, fixed drive eccentric on motor output shaft, the centrifugal movement of traction activity crushing block when motor output shaft rotates, under the restriction of guide pad, movable crushing block can only move around in a direction, reaches the object of pushing respectively fusion case silicone rubber tube, and adjustable extrusion speed and frequency determine the amount of transfusion.
First fusion case is tilted, by horizontal the pushing in low side catching groove of length button, then two posts of fusion case opposite side are pressed into high-end catching groove, then longitudinal horizontal sliding is till first, second is spacing.
For preventing that fusion case from moving in transfusion, be provided with safety structure rotating latch, while changing fusion case as need, only rotating latch just need be turn 90 degrees counterclockwise and can take out fusion case.
Infusion pump is to work having under the situation of pressure, does not need height to hang on drip stand.Infusion pump can be bundled on patient's arm or lower limb (being provided with movable cingulum).Also be provided with fastening clip, can hang and hang or be fixed on drip stand, for doctor, trouble, select simultaneously.
The precision that infusion pump is controlled is higher, the time period many (150 milliliters-6000 milliliters) of control, and control panel more complicated, user can point out to operate by guidance panel.
The utlity model has following advantage:
1, transfusion (blood) speed: 1-6 l/h, arbitrarily regulates; Fixedly throughput rate of single also can be set;
2, light portable, weigh less than 500 grams;
3, can be fastened in patient's arm, shank, stretcher Pang Huo hospital on drip stand, transfusion patient is done to walk, stand up etc. simultaneously can not affect transfusion effect while generally moving;
4, adopt alterating and direct current work (external);
5, there is air draught and block and report to the police, can automatically shut down rapidly transfusion path, preventing the functions such as generation of transfusion accident;
6, transfusion finishes rear autostop, and reminds patient or medical personnel by acousto-optic;
7, mounting structure (the international interoperability of InterOP) is general with the quick infusion box of international standard;
8, infusion pump does not have status requirement, can be fixed near any region of patient.
